1. What Are Workflow Synchronization Systems?

At their core, workflow synchronization systems are tools that help organizations coordinate the various tasks, resources, and processes involved in completing a project or business operation. These systems ensure that tasks are executed in the correct sequence, by the right team members, and at the optimal time. In traditional workflows, this process often relied on manual input, but with AI integration, the system can automate and optimize workflow synchronization, reducing the need for human intervention. The key function of these systems is to enhance efficiency by managing dependencies, ensuring task alignment, and preventing bottlenecks, especially in complex operations.

3. How AI Improves Task Coordination

One of the key benefits of AI in workflow synchronization is its ability to optimize task coordination. AI algorithms analyze data from various departments and systems to determine the best order in which tasks should be completed. For example, AI can identify which tasks are dependent on others and ensure that they are executed in the correct sequence. It can also allocate resources more effectively by understanding the availability and skill sets of team members, ensuring that the right person is working on the right task at the right time. This leads to faster completion times, reduced redundancies, and improved overall efficiency in business processes.

7. AI’s Role in Predictive Workflow Management

AI has the power to predict future workflow trends, based on historical data and patterns. For example, AI can predict when a particular task is likely to encounter a delay or if a certain resource will become unavailable. By anticipating potential problems, these predictive capabilities allow organizations to proactively address issues before they escalate. For instance, AI can forecast when a team may be overloaded with tasks, suggesting a more efficient distribution of work. Predictive workflow management improves both operational efficiency and project success rates by reducing unforeseen delays and disruptions.

9. Case Studies: AI in Action for Workflow Synchronization

Several businesses have successfully integrated AI into their workflow synchronization systems, reaping significant benefits. For example, large e-commerce companies use AI to synchronize inventory management with order fulfillment processes, ensuring that products are stocked and shipped without delay. Similarly, in the healthcare industry, AI-powered systems are used to synchronize patient care workflows across departments, from scheduling appointments to coordinating treatments. In the manufacturing sector, AI optimizes supply chain workflows by automatically adjusting production schedules based on changing inventory levels or demand patterns. These case studies demonstrate the practical applications of AI in workflow synchronization across diverse industries.
